Understanding Teal Methodology:

Teal methodology, inspired by Frederic groundbreaking work, represents a paradigm shift in organizational thinking. At its core, Teal challenges traditional hierarchical structures, emphasizing self-management and a collaborative approach to decision-making. Key Features of Teal Careers:

Holacracy, a fundamental aspect of Teal, challenges the traditional hierarchical structure. Organizations adopting Holacracy distribute authority across self-managing teams, fostering a culture of collaboration and shared decision-making. Job seekers are encouraged to seek organizations that prioritize Holacracy for a more inclusive and empowering work environment.

Table 2: Traditional vs. Teal Careers

Aspect Traditional Careers Teal Careers
Hierarchy Strict hierarchy and reporting structures Holacratic, non-hierarchical organizational model
Decision-Making Top-down decision-making Collaborative decision-making with employee autonomy
